slink

/slɪŋk/

noun
A furtive sneaking motion.The young of an animal when born prematurely, especially a calf.The meat of such a prematurely born animal.A bastard child, one born out of wedlock.A thievish fellow; a sneak.

verb
To sneak about furtively.To give birth to an animal prematurely.

adjective
Thin; lean
